I dug a quick pit:

total snow depth 180cm

32 deg slope angle

NE aspect

CT 1 @ 165cm

CT 13 @ 120cm

CT 18 @ 100 cm

the 165 and 120 showed weakness on the previous 2 storms snow surface. the CT 1 was surprising from the observations while riding. I did not notice the top layer sluffing off as I would expect from a CT 1 result.

The CT 18 @ 100 had a Q1 sheer. It did not slide off on its own weight, but was a very clean sheer once pulled off.

no propagation results with an ECT. I did get it to fail on the same layers as the CT, however no propagation as hard as I could hit it.
